Otoy® is proud to announce the availability of a new OctaneRender™ for Maya® Version 2020.2
The world's fastest and most feature-rich unbiased render engine that integrates completely into Autodesk® Maya®.

Maya® Version Requirements

This release will work with Maya® Versions 2017, 2018, 2019 and 2020 64-bit on Windows, Linux and OSX operating systems.

To use this version, you need a GPU of compute model 3.0 or higher. Support for Fermi GPUs (like GTX 4xx and 5xx) has been dropped. Also make sure you use a driver of version 419.17 or higher and if you are working on Mac OS that have a CUDA driver installed that supports at least CUDA 9.1.

Changes since version 19.9:

  • Implemented the vertex-colors support for Ornatrix hair.
  • Implemented the workaround: now Maya doesn't store the Octane viewports' "enabled" state in the scene file. This eliminates the scene translation immediately after opening.
  • PNG-16 is now saved in SRGB space if no OCIO config was selected (was linear before).
  • Camera's aperture-edge range is fixed.
  • Fixed the bug: RTX on/off didn't change the currently active setting in some conditions.
